CFD and Experimental Study on the Orifice Flow Characteristic of LNG through Crack in Insulation Panel

For LNG carriers installing independent-type insulation tanks, it is mandatory to be able to store the leaked NG for 15 days after the leakage incidents through cracks or holes in the insulation structure. To ensure the safety requirement of LNG leakage incidents, it is required to predict the amount of NG spilling from the cracked holes of insulation panel. The CFD model of flow rate in LNG leakage is discussed in this paper. The CFD model is made to simulate the leakage of a LNG tank in the LNG storage. In order to validate the prediction method of LNG leaks, the leakage characteristics of liquid cargo were examined through experiments and the feasibility of prediction method was examined by combining it with numerical analysis. Experiments were carried out on the pressure conditions that can be generated in operation conditions on the LNG tanks by preparing a dedicated pressure vessel for the leakage experiment. The results show that the distribution of the outflow amount according to the crack shape was examined. Also, the numerical simulation model was created using the measured leakage flow from the experiment, and the leakage from the independent LNG tank was calculated by CFD analysis.
